Lets compare vitamin content per 14 ounces of Cooked Teff vs Broccoli Raab:
- 14 oz of Raw Broccoli Raab contain more Vitamin A, 3.9 times more Vitamin B2, 1.3 times more Vitamin B3, 1.8 times more Vitamin B6 and 4.6 times more Vitamin B9 than Cooked Teff.
- Both Cooked Teff and Broccoli Raab prov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1 per 14 ounces.
- 14 ounces of Cooked Teff have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A
- Both Cooked Teff as well as Raw Broccoli Raab have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 in 14 ounces.
Comparing minerals per 14 ounces for Cooked Teff vs Broccoli Raab:
- 14 ounces of Cooked Teff have 5.4 times more Copper, 2.3 times more Magnesium, 7.2 times more Manganese, 1.6 times more Phosphorus and 1.4 times more Zinc than Broccoli Raab.
- While 14 oz of Raw Broccoli Raab contain 2.2 times more Calcium, 1.8 times more Potassium and 4.1 times more Sodium than Cooked Teff.
- Both Cooked Teff and Broccoli Raab contain similar levels of Iron and Water per 14 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 14 ounces:
- 14 ounces of Cooked Teff have 4.6 times more Energy, 7 times more Carbohydrate and 1.2 times more Protein than Broccoli Raab.
- Both Cooked Teff and Broccoli Raab offer comparable quantities of Fiber per 14 ounces.
